Effective Potential at Finite Temperature: RG improvement vs. High temperature expansion

Abstract

We have applied the recently proposed renormalization group improvement procedure of the finite temperature effective potential, and have investigated extensively the phase structure of the massive scalar model, showing that the model has a rich 3-phase structure at , two of them are not seen in the ordinary perturbative analysis. Temperature dependent phase transition in this model is shown to be strongly the first order.
